We live in a world that's so caught up in pop culture, the newest fashion trends and living by a reputation (hopefully a good one.) At least we want those things. We spend countless hours watching movies, sports, reality television and music videos. We waste time playing video games, browsing the web and updating or Facebook statuses. Why? Our culture demands it.
The reality is... this world will end! It will not last forever!
At the end of the world as we know it, waits an infinite life. That life is filled with either happiness and peacefulness or.... hurt, agony and pain. A separation between believers and non-believers.
Looking at the long run, the time everlasting, why do we waste away hours and minutes in this life?
We, as Christians, need to be making a difference, sharing the gospel, living life to the fullest - to God's glory!
So why don't we?
Why aren't we living fully for God? Why don't we spend as much time talking about the gospel as we do on Facebook? As we do watching television?
Do a reality check. How much time are you wasting in this life? How many days have you wasted already? And how many are left?
Use that time to make a difference, rather than fulfill your life with entertainment. Immerse yourself in God's glory. Immerse yourself in God's Word.
Live for Him!

Fear
Have I not commanded you? Be strong and courageous. Do not be afraid; do not be discouraged, for the Lord your God will be with you wherever you go. - Joshua 1:9
Sometimes, fear takes over my heart. I'll get really nervous and start shaking and hyperventilating. I won't be able to think of anything, my mind freezes up. When I have these times, I'll grab my Bible and hold it in my hands while I'm curled in a ball. Just the Bible itself comforts me. When my mind starts clearing up a bit, I start quoting this verse over and over and over. Then, God just fills me with peace and calmness. Even though I'll still be frightened, he's right there with me. He's comforting me and loving me. He's always there, no matter what. Through the fears, through the tough times, through the fear.

Trust
Trust in the Lord with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ways submit to him and he will make your paths straight. -Proverbs 3:5-6
Trust is a pretty powerful thing and often falters. I know from experience, that if you trust someone, and they break that trust, you have trouble trusting anyone after that. The problem with people is... we are mankind. People will break our trust, and more than likely we've broken other people's trust. But... I have this friend who's never ever broken my trust before. He's my best friend. He's my Lord and Savior.
He loves us so much! As it says in Proverbs 3:5-6, if we trust God and let him direct our lives, he will help us go down the correct path. The path of wisdom. The path that's straight. The path that's good, not evil. Put your trust in God... he'll never let you down. Ever.

Good Works
I met a Jehovah Witness at the door today and they kept trying to explain to me about the necessity of doing good works, so that we can get to heaven. I didn't want to be rude or anything, but I couldn't help saying, "I trust in Jesus. I'm a christian." They didn't care... they continued to tell me about their lives in the Jehovah Witness and everything that they have to do and such. After they left, it got me thinking, "Wow... they were really insistent."
I wish as a Christian that I could be so insistent and constantly telling others about Jesus. Even though I don't have to do good works to get into heaven, God wants us to do good works. He commands us in the Bible to share His love with others! Anyway, I know this isn't like my usual style of posting, but I thought I'd share this with you, since it's been on my mind.
For we are God’s handiwork, created in Christ Jesus to do good works, which God prepared in advance for us to do. - Ephesians 2:10 -
